Gentoo Archives: gentoo-commits

From: Tim Harder <radhermit@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: sys-fs/fuse-common/
Date: Tue, 11 Dec 2018 07:15:18
Message-Id: 1544512338.edbfc899f62b8eaa2a8ef04a8e888eb8f3139c15.radhermit@gentoo
1 commit: edbfc899f62b8eaa2a8ef04a8e888eb8f3139c15
2 Author: Tim Harder <radhermit <AT> gentoo <DOT> org>
3 AuthorDate: Tue Dec 11 07:09:42 2018 +0000
4 Commit: Tim Harder <radhermit <AT> gentoo <DOT> org>
5 CommitDate: Tue Dec 11 07:12:18 2018 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=edbfc899
7
8 sys-fs/fuse-common: fix install on systems without udev
9
10 Closes: https://bugs.gentoo.org/672912
11 Signed-off-by: Tim Harder <radhermit <AT> gentoo.org>
12
13 sys-fs/fuse-common/fuse-common-3.2.6.ebuild | 5 +++++
14 1 file changed, 5 insertions(+)
15
16 diff --git a/sys-fs/fuse-common/fuse-common-3.2.6.ebuild b/sys-fs/fuse-common/fuse-common-3.2.6.ebuild
17 index 9e426d8256a..d5c5ba2c48b 100644
18 --- a/sys-fs/fuse-common/fuse-common-3.2.6.ebuild
19 +++ b/sys-fs/fuse-common/fuse-common-3.2.6.ebuild
20 @@ -28,6 +28,11 @@ src_prepare() {
21 filter-flags -flto*
22 }
23
24 +src_configure() {
25 + local emesonargs=( -Dudevrulesdir="$(get_udevdir)"/rules.d )
26 + meson_src_configure
27 +}
28 +
29 src_install() {
30 newsbin "${BUILD_DIR}"/util/mount.fuse3 mount.fuse
31 newman doc/mount.fuse3.8 mount.fuse.8